Both values must match across every router instance; a mismatch silently sends reads to the wrong partition, so change them only during a coordinated redeploy. `SHARD_REBALANCE_MODE` should stay `off` outside migration windows. Connection pooling is tuned via `SHARD_POOL_MAX`, default 40 per partition. Each router also authenticates to the partition coordinators using a shared cluster secret, which appears on the following line of the env file.

env line for bajop-fahag: RELAY_SECRET5=ff20c

Team — the static-analysis baseline for Corvette (the Ashgrove scanner, not the old Larkin one) was regenerated after last week's refactor. Eleven findings were suppressed as known false positives; nothing new was waived. Please review the diff before the freeze tomorrow. No rule severities were changed. The baseline was generated against the build referenced by the token below.

pipeline stamp: htk31_3c6b63a1fd55b8745625d3b6ce9c5fc

Action item (owner: platform team): formalize the dependency pinning policy following the Skerry outage, where an unpinned transitive package broke builds for six hours. All services must pin direct and transitive dependencies by end of quarter. Draft policy, exemption process, and migration checklist are collected on the internal page here.

operations page: https://sonarqube.paliqnet.test/view